Have you ever actually paid or even got a quote to repair old hardwood? To actually do it right and get rid of squeaks, fill in gaps, sand, stain, sand, stain, seal, than cut all the trim work etc can cost double what an LVP would, on top of the fact that you’d have a lot more up keep with the hardwood such as re-staining, moisture repairs, especially if you live in a humid environment. On top of the fact that what if the home owner doesn’t like the color of wood/stain? LVP is a very solid alternative to allow you to have a moisture barrier, especially with pets and children and can offer much larger range of color options and decor. Especially here in the northeast where all the hardwood is pine… which is garbage. Oak is the only way I’d even think about refinishing and they stopped putting oak in new builds in the 20s and moved to cork, linoleum and pine.
